diff options
author | mrb0nk500 <b0nk@b0nk.xyz> | 2022-08-05 21:43:47 -0300 |
---|---|---|
committer | mrb0nk500 <b0nk@b0nk.xyz> | 2022-08-05 21:49:29 -0300 |
commit | 2898adab6fde190d09f87cac58862c67ee193559 (patch) | |
tree | 7e0575564952a14c07a747e8968aa7a490713844 /keyword.c | |
parent | 16f20cd4834c6a004246a80ca18033ca80224b56 (diff) |
keyword: Add `get_keyword_cb`, and add `get_callback` to `struct keyword`
This will be used for creating a getter callback for keywords.
I also renamed `keyword_cb` to `set_keyword_cb`, aswell as renamed
`callback` to `set_callback` in `struct keyword`.
Diffstat (limited to 'keyword.c')
-rw-r--r-- | keyword.c | 2 |
1 files changed, 1 insertions, 1 deletions
@@ -46,7 +46,7 @@ keyword_val get_keyword_value(const keyword *key, char *value, int *error) { } int set_keyword(const keyword *key, keyword_val val, void *ret, void *ctx) { - const int callback_ret = (key->callback != NULL) ? key->callback(ctx, ret, key, val) : 0; + const int callback_ret = (key->set_callback != NULL) ? key->set_callback(ctx, ret, key, val) : 0; if (callback_ret < 0 || callback_ret > 0) { return (callback_ret > 0) ? 0 : 5; } else { |